The street in brief

Stratford Avenue is a street almost entirely of semi-detached houses. Homes here typically change hands around £120,000 — roughly 40% below the M30 norm. Recent sales are too thin to call a trend for the street itself; M30 prices as a whole have been rising. With 7 sales across 5 homes since 2004, homes here come to market only rarely.

Sales marked non-standardare Land Registry “additional price paid” entries — bulk purchases, repossessions, right-to-buy and similar transfers. They're listed for completeness but excluded from every median and comparison figure on this page.
